Abstract
Apparatus for clampingly supporting a source lamp in an optical, analytical instrument. The apparatus includes a heat distributing, metal corset encircling the lamp and a clamp member. The clamp is adjustably mounted in the instrument by a mechanism which permits rotational adjustment of the clamp about an axis perpendicular to the optical axis of the instrument and translational adjustment of the clamp along the same axis. The lamp is supported in the clamp in a stable configuration regardless of irregularities in its glass envelope.
